This book is a memoir of Nicholas T. Constandelis's adventures during World War II, from his induction into the US Army/Air Force to ultimately flying 35 combat missions over Japanese targets. While being both historically accurate and well documented, this book is a personal account of everything of interest that went on, what my father saw, felt, and thought during those harrowing times. We have tried to communicate the total experience of th War from a young and inexperienced GI's viewpoint, and have shared both the humorous and horrific details of the experience. The book contains many black-and-white photographs.

Nicholas T. Constandelis, who memoirs these are, was born in Paterson, NJ, in 1921, the son of an immigrant dye-house worker. He served in the US Army/Air Force during World War II, stationed in the China-Burma-India Theatre. In this book, I recount my father's memories of service in the Pacific, including many harrowing bombing missions over Japanese targets as well as several lighthearted moments both in this country and abroad. Retired today, my father both fondly and gratefully looks back on his years of war service, contemplating the ways in which those years helped to make him into the man he is today.
